In an extraordinary display of growth and luxury, Marriott International has left an indelible mark on the Asia Pacific hospitality landscape. 2023 has been a landmark year for the company, particularly in the region excluding China, where it signed over 80 deals and added approximately 18,000 rooms to its burgeoning pipeline. This record-breaking expansion heralds a new era for the industry, one where Marriott stands as a colossus of innovation and luxury.
At the end of 2023, Marriott’s portfolio in the Asia Pacific region, excluding China (APEC), soared to more than 560 operating hotels and residences, marking a substantial 10 per cent net room growth from the previous year. 2023 was not just about quantity for Marriott; it was equally about quality. The company’s luxury segment, in particular, saw remarkable growth, with 25 percent of Marriott’s global luxury rooms pipeline now in the APEC region. A record nine luxury hotels opened in 2023, including The Ritz-Carlton, Melbourne, which marked Marriott’s 1,000th hotel in the Asia Pacific. Other notable openings include the JW Marriott Goa, introducing the brand in Goa and marking the company’s 150th hotel in South Asia, and The Singapore EDITION, the first EDITION in Southeast Asia.

Marriott’s phenomenal growth is also fuelled by its award-winning travel program, Marriott Bonvoy. The program has seen a 50 percent surge in its membership base in APEC since 2019. This remarkable increase is a direct result of the unique and unforgettable experiences Marriott Bonvoy offers. From exclusive access to prestigious events like the Australian Open and Formula 1 to strategic partnerships with Singapore Airlines, Rakuten, and co-branded credit cards in Japan, Korea, and India, Marriott Bonvoy is redefining what it means to travel in luxury and style.
As the tourism landscape evolves in APEC, Marriott’s focus remains steadfast – to provide best-in-class offerings to owners, franchisees, and guests. At the end of 2023, the company’s APEC development pipeline stood at over 320 hotels with more than 69,000 rooms.
